Warning: 6 MB PDF download.After quite a bit of experimenting, I've decided to launch a series of Modular Dungeon Cut-Up sections. These are hand drawn sections of maps for use with miniature figures in tabletop pen and paper fantasy role playing games (such as Dungeons and Dragons).
This PDF is a sample pack which I'm also providing free on Lulu.com (and hopefully on DriveThruRPG soon).
Feedback from members here, emails and people on The Lost and the Damned have pointed out how "vintage"/1980's my designs looked, so I've turned this into a feature.
More packs to follow, hopefully!
Construction:
The original graphics are hand drawn on paper, scanned and coloured in in Paint Shop Pro and GIMP.
The title font is "Worn Manuscript Rough " from Dafont (by Phillip G. Andrade of drybohnz ).
